Melissa RMelissa R
I have to rave about our newest little supermarket in town, Supermercado La Alianza! I went on a whim and WOWZA…was it worth it! Their homemade tamales were out of this world!! The butcher’s counter is unbelievable! The cuts of meat are unmatched in quality anywhere in town! T-bones, pork cuts, sea food, and so much more! Fresh made pork rinds as well. Wish I had gotten a pic of that but alas I was too busy drooling 🤤 I will be going here instead of the other big name stores in town because they quite literally have anything I would need (they even have a small section of toiletries and paper products) By far the highlight of our trip there was the case of Pan Dulce (freshly baked sweet breads and rolls). The churros were delicioso!! Also their Empanadas and Concha’s were delectable! There are even a few selections for freshly made donuts. They have fresh fruits and veggies, some exotic, but mostly what you world find at a farmer’s market and they look locally grown, not wilted sitting in a green house/warehouse for weeks. They have a whole wall of dried beans in every variety you could imagine. And they have a huge selection of spices, dried peppers, and my 12 year old’s favorite, Mexican candies and Mexican bottled drinks. Plus it’s all immaculately clean! The staff is all very friendly and thankful for every customer that comes in. Please be mindful this is a Latino owned business so the cashiers do not speak very much English. I utilized google translate and that worked perfectly for my needs. The owner/manager is bilingual so if you need further assistance he will happily help. Just do yourself a favor and go! You won’t be disappointed. I promise! Plus it’s supporting a locally owned business. I couldn’t be happier that we are getting more ethic food options in our little town😄 They have fantastic hours 7am-9pm 7 days a week. We have been early in the morning and bought their Pan Dulce for breakfast. Goes great with a glass of milk, hot chocolate, or a cup of coffee!
